Responsibilities
- Provide professional support in the process of contract administration.
- Perform daily contract billing operations including administrative, analytical, and professional accounting tasks to bill clients including the processing of journal entries.
- Examine contract documents to identify and interpret billing requirements.
- Conduct invoice preparations within stringent time requirements.
- Interface with contracts, finance, and technical staff and/or external clients to obtain information as required.
- Work primarily on Fixed Price cost and time and materials (T&M) contract types.
- Proficiency in:
- Systems, tools, organizational financials including indirect rates and general ledger account principles.
- Billing operations throughout a project lifecycle, project setup, post-award project invoicing, and project close-out processes.
- Prepares simple quarterly and annual federal financial reports (FFRs) for projects.
- Own & analyze Cost Plus and T&M contract types.
- Examine contract documentation for Closeouts to identify and interpret instructions; contact contract and technical staff or client if additional information is required.
